KARACHI: Pakistan’s mon-thly current account deficit( CAD) hit an all-time high of$ 2.55 billion in January against$ 219m in the same month last year mainly driven by surging imports amid higher commodity prices.In December 2021, the CAD was$ 1. 9bn. However, the increasing imports along with a rapid increase in the oil prices almost destroyed the struggle to bring the CAD from the highest-ever level of over$ 20bn in 2018....
The trade deficit in goods and services surged to$ 27. 35bn in 7MFY22
